If the square ABCD, where `A(0,0),B(2,0)C(2,2) and D(0,2)` undergoes the following three transformations successively
(i) `f_(1)(x,y) to (y,x)`
(ii) `f_(2)(x,y) to (x+3y,y)`
(iii) `f_(3) (x,y) to ((x-y)/2,(x+y)/2)`
then the final figure is a

A

square

B

parallelogram

C

rhombus

D

None of these

Text Solution

Verified by Experts

The correct Answer is:
B
